hey yall i need some help, i sold my 04 f250 last year now im goin crazy to get another truck. i found one i like but i think this guy is askin way to much kbb says its worth $8,900 heres the info.

This is a 2000 Dodge Ram 2500 CTD (Cummins Turbo Diesel) 4x4 Sport Edition in the Rare and Hard to Find Intense Blue Pearl Color. Truck is a Quad Cab with the Long Bed. I have had this truck since 2003 and its always been adult owned, non smoker. The Truck has 175k on it and has just had a re-manufactured automatic transmission and torque converter installed with a transferable warranty to whomever purchases it(just installed less than 50 miles ago). The truck is stock with the exception of an aftermarket lift pump w/ fuel pressure gauge and the turbo has been upgraded to the Holset HX35. Truck had exhaust replaced with a 3" straight exhaust. Truck has always ran great and never let me down. This is a hard to find diesel in this color with the sport package. Asking $14500 OBO

what do you think?

Offer 3-4k less, people are always emotionally attached to their vehicles and everybody thinks their vehicle is worth more than it is by about 20%. It loooks to be in good condition, but you should look at it, drive it, carfax it. Have your info wrote down on a piece of paper and give it to him, wait a week or so and call him back. If he doesn't budge at all he probably doesn't really need to sell it. You'll get more bang for your buck finding somebody who needs to sell.
